diff options
author | Stefan Metzmacher <metze@samba.org> | 2011-08-09 22:17:56 +0200 |
---|---|---|
committer | Stefan Metzmacher <metze@samba.org> | 2011-08-10 11:14:55 +0200 |
commit | d7cdd9651e4e849f19d791fd587f74ad76d370c8 (patch) | |
tree | aec1da106e9fc25175cc6b776bdfa73d07585c93 /source3/libsmb | |
parent | c6a3dedd99b57345af1b51bad560709319ec8caa (diff) | |
download | samba-d7cdd9651e4e849f19d791fd587f74ad76d370c8.tar.gz samba-d7cdd9651e4e849f19d791fd587f74ad76d370c8.tar.bz2 samba-d7cdd9651e4e849f19d791fd587f74ad76d370c8.zip |
s3:libsmb: pass remote_realm to cli_session_setup_spnego() in cli_session_setup()
metze
Diffstat (limited to 'source3/libsmb')
-rw-r--r-- | source3/libsmb/cliconnect.c | 4 |
1 files changed, 3 insertions, 1 deletions
diff --git a/source3/libsmb/cliconnect.c b/source3/libsmb/cliconnect.c index f9e845d4e0..18b3ce41a4 100644 --- a/source3/libsmb/cliconnect.c +++ b/source3/libsmb/cliconnect.c @@ -2051,8 +2051,10 @@ NTSTATUS cli_session_setup(struct cli_state *cli, /* if the server supports extended security then use SPNEGO */ if (cli_state_capabilities(cli) & CAP_EXTENDED_SECURITY) { + const char *remote_realm = cli_state_remote_realm(cli); ADS_STATUS status = cli_session_setup_spnego(cli, user, pass, - workgroup, NULL); + workgroup, + remote_realm); if (!ADS_ERR_OK(status)) { DEBUG(3, ("SPNEGO login failed: %s\n", ads_errstr(status))); return ads_ntstatus(status); |